I currently own a Minilogue XD and use it together with a Roland TR-8. I just started using Ableton as my DAW for recording etc, but I keep encountering the following problem:
When I press start/stop in Ableton, the sequence on the TR8 starts running, but the sequencer on the Minilogue doesnt. Since I do everything live I would like to have it start at the same time as Ableton (and also TR8). Can anybody tell me what I should try? Tried searching in the ''global settings'' part and Midi route is set to ''usb+MIDI'' and clock source to ''auto'', but couldnt find anything regarding receive start-stop messages. I can see (using the tempo knob) that the external clock is recognised tho.
For the clarity of everything, here a overview of how everything is connected:
Computer -> Focusrite Scarlett 8i6 through USB
Focusrite Scarlett 8i6 (midi-out) -> Roland TR-8 (midi-in) through a midi-cable
TR-8 (midi-out) -> Minilogue XD (midi-in) through midi-cable.
Anybody that can already spot what I'm doing wrong?
